研究方向

有机光化学合成、自由基化学

主要科研项目:

[1]国家自然科学基金青年项目,《可见光促进几类C(sp3)-H键的胺化反应研究》(21901141),2020.1-2022.12,25万元,主持。

[2]衢州市科技局竞争性项目,《光诱导含氟联苯二酚液晶分子的高选择性合成及其副产CO2 的资源化利用》(2024K139), 2024.10-2026.09,15 万元,主持。

[3]横向项目,《含氟联苯类液晶材料单体的绿色合成技术开发》(H2024116),2024.09-2026.12,150 万元,主持。
